Lean Six Sigma: Optimizing Operations Operational Excellence

Lean Six Sigma represents a powerful blend of two respected process refinement methodologies. It allows producers to radically reduce waste and variation in their workflows, ultimately resulting in enhanced throughput, lower expenditure, and increased buyer satisfaction. By merging Lean’s focus on removing superfluous activities with Six Sigma’s quantitative tools for problem control, businesses can achieve marked benefits in their production landscape.
